It was demonstrated that excised Y-organs of the crayfish,Procambarus clarkii, synthesize in vitro 3-dehydroecdysone (3-DHE) as the major product, together with small amounts of ecdysone. Both were identified by immunological and spectroscopic methods. The increase of ecdysteroidogenesis in the Y-organs was accompanied by an increase of the major free ecdysteroid, 20-hydroxyecdysone, in the hemolymph. This suggests a physiological role of 3-DHE, the details of which are still to be elucidated.  相似文献

Xironogiton, a genus of crayfish worm (order Branchiobdellida), is historically endemic to North America. To date, six species of Xironogiton have been described, including five and one from areas west and east of the Continental Divide, respectively. Recent collections of the crayfishes Pacifastacus connectens and Pacifastacus leniusculus from the endorheic Harney Basin in south-eastern Oregon, USA, revealed the presence of two previously unknown Xironogiton species, which we describe herein. Discovery and characterisation of Xironogiton bibendumi sp. nov. and Xironogiton malheurensis sp. nov. suggests that much work remains to understand branchiobdellidan diversity in western North America, and additional targeted sampling is needed to determine intra- and interspecific variation, and thus define species limits.http://www.zoobank.org/urn:lsid:zoobank.org:pub:B24AA844-4A73-48F2-B269-7CD08DC8389A http://www.zoobank.org/urn:lsid:zoobank.org:pub:F1787846-BF04-44A6-949B-551EE3453F26  相似文献

对红螯螯虾的摄食行为进行了观察,并比较了红螯螯虾对几种饵料的选择性。结果表明,红螯螯虾的摄食过程可分为寻食、取食和清洗3个阶段。对单只红螯螯虾的摄食行为观察结果显示,投喂鱼肉、玉米、胡萝卜和配合饲料4种饵料时,红螯螯虾首次选择的饲料比率最高的为鱼肉,其次为玉米、胡萝卜,未选择配合饲料。对每次1 h的摄食过程的分析结果表明,红螯螯虾对玉米的摄食次数最多,且摄食时间最长,其次为鱼肉、胡萝卜,最后为配合饲料。小群体摄食观察结果表明,红螯螯虾会通过打斗获取优先摄食的机会,当每只红螯螯虾有机会同时摄取食物而不相遇时,未发现红螯螯虾因摄食而出现打斗行为。体重90 g左右的红螯螯虾对玉米颗粒粒径的偏好性强弱依次为2.5 mm、5 mm、1.5 mm和10 mm。投喂浸泡处理过的玉米,红螯螯虾的摄食速度提高。在鱼肉、玉米、胡萝卜和配合饲料4种饵料中,当同时投喂2种等量的饵料时,红螯螯虾对鱼肉的摄食速度最快,其次是玉米和配合饲料,对胡萝卜的摄食速度最慢。研究结果提示:在研制专用配合饲料时,必须考虑诱食性物质;在养殖过程中,可在饲料中添加诱食剂,以便红螯螯虾能尽快发现饲料,促进摄食;在喂养时,饵料宜分散投放。  相似文献

The site of synthesis of hemocyanin in the crayfish,Astacus leptodactylus   总被引:1,自引:0,他引:1  
Summary The in vitro incorporation of35S-methionine into hemocyanin was tested in the crayfish,Astacus leptodactylus. All organs assayed (hemocytes, heart, hypodermis, midgut gland, muscle and stomach) were able to synthesize proteins under our experimental conditions, but only midgut gland (=hepatopancreas) incorporated labeled methionine into a protein which was precipitated by an antibody againstAstacus hemocyanin, and which comigrated with authentic hemocyanin on SDS gels.  相似文献

The obligately parthenogenetic, all-female marbled crayfish, Procambarus virginalis, is a triploid descendant of the similarly looking, sexually reproducing slough crayfish, Procambarus fallax, native to Florida and southern Georgia. We have earlier hypothesised that marbled crayfish may have originated from P. fallax only some 25 years ago, perhaps in captivity. In order to investigate the young evolutionary age hypothesis in more detail, I searched the P. fallax collection of the Smithsonian Institution Museum of Natural History (USNM, Washington, D.C.) for evidence of marbled crayfish before its detection in the German aquarium trade in 1995. In particular, I analysed the sex ratio of P. fallax and the frequency of pure female samples throughout its entire distribution range to detect potentially misidentified marbled crayfish among the P. fallax. If marbled crayfish had originated from P. fallax long ago, spread throughout Florida and Georgia and erroneously been sampled as P. fallax, then the sex ratio of the P. fallax in the collection should be significantly biased towards females and pure female samples should be much more frequent than in related Procambarus species. Comparison of P. fallax (n = 2299) with its closest relatives P. seminolae (n = 801) and P. leonensis (n = 150) revealed female proportions of 55.33%, 53.93% and 54.67%, respectively, which are not significantly different from each other. The average female proportion of the 14 Procambarus species investigated (8641 specimens) was 52.54 ± 7.54% (mean ± standard deviation). Moreover, pure female samples consisting of more than 3 specimens that could represent hidden marbled crayfish were not conspicuously more common in P. fallax (2.33%) than in all Procambarus species investigated (1.24 ± 1.79%). These data suggest that the P. fallax collection of the USNM consists of real, sexually reproducing P. fallax and does most likely not include hidden marbled crayfish, supporting the young evolutionary age hypothesis for marbled crayfish.  相似文献

小龙虾是中国重要经济水产,其价格随产品等级波动较大。传统的分级技术对小龙虾销售有一定限制,发展分级技术对于提高小龙虾经济价值有重要意义。根据小龙虾销售规范的要求,设计了小龙虾分级算法,分别利用R分量占比统计法、椭圆近似法、椭圆切割法对虾体生命状态、尺寸及残缺度进行检测。实验结果显示,在100个随机检测样品中,算法误判率约3%。相较传统分级方式,该算法不仅具有效率优势,同时具有相对低的误判率。  相似文献

A new species of crayfish, Cambarus loughmani sp. nov., is described from the preglacial Teays River Valley of Cabell, Kanawha, Lincoln, Mason, and Putnam counties, West Virginia. The species was previously considered to be part of the Cambarus dubius complex. Loughman et al. restricted C. dubius to an orange colour morph found in central and northern portions of the Allegheny Mountains and Appalachian Plateau in central West Virginia, western Maryland, and south-central Pennsylvania. The new species described herein can be distinguished from all other members of Cambarus Erichson, 1846 by a double row of cristiform tubercles on the palm, an open areola with two rows of punctations, and a consistent blue colouration.

观察了克氏原螯虾受精卵的结构.取固定好的克氏原螯虾受精卵进行冷冻切片,苏木精-伊红染色,镜检,拍照.结果表明,克氏原螯虾受精卵属于中黄卵,细胞质被排挤到受精卵一侧,位于受精卵表面.受精卵有致密的中心区,由此向周围发散出呈指状突起的卵黄柱,卵黄柱内充满大小不等的卵黄颗粒.克氏原螯虾受精卵的结构可以通过冷冻切片观察.  相似文献

Summary 3-Dehydroretinal (vitamin A2 aldehyde) was found in the eyes of three species among 10 species of freshwater crayfish examined. Since dark-adapted eyes contained the 11-cis form of 3-dehydroretinal, this compound must be the chromophore of the visual pigment. 3-Dehydroretinal always coexisted with retinal (vitamin A1 aldehyde), indicating the presence of a rhodopsin-porphyropsin visual pigment system.  相似文献
